Cupid bolts down the dusty aisles - making his way towards the stairway.
I cast a glance back at Cal. He scoops up the leather bound book from the floor and shoves it under his arm.
He looks back at me, his silvery eyes wide.
"We need to get back." he says "For Crystal."
I nod.
As much as Cal appears to dislike the receptionist I can tell that he is afraid for her. For a moment I feel like I should say something comforting - but then he starts to move forwards and the moment is gone.
I turn away from him and sprint after Cupid.
We catch up with him in the main, domed archive area. He casts a glance at us both.
"Don't run any more." he says "It will look suspicious. Just walk. Fast"
Cal and I nod and fall into step beside him as he paces through the indoor courtyard, past the statue, and through the open plan office.
It's not until we reach the reception area that I notice it.
The silence.
Selena's music has stopped playing.
I urgently survey the room.
Crystal's replacement receptionist is no longer sat at the high stone desk. He is stood blocking our only exit from the Matchmaking Service - pointing a black arrow straight at us.
"Find everything you need?" he asks, arching a dark eyebrow.
He gives my match a steely look.
"You shouldn't be here." he adds sourly. "Cupid."
Suddenly Cupid pushes me to the side as the black arrow is released. It plunges into his shoulder and he cries out in pain - staggering backwards.
Then the receptionist turns to Cal who has moved in between the two of us.
"I thought better of you." he says sternly "Though I've always said we should never trust his brother."
In front of me I notice Cal's shoulders tense up but he says nothing.
Advertisement
"Who's the girl?" the new agent continues, looking past Cal at me "The match I presume?"
Before either of us can respond Cupid steps forwards, pulling out the black arrow with a grunt, and staring at the receptionist as it crumbles to ash between his fingers.He raises an eyebrow.
"You know you can't kill me with that." he says
He takes another steady step forwards as our attacker swiftly pulls out a new arrow. The receptionist immediately releases it and this one hits Cupid in the stomach. Cupid grunts again but continues to advance.
"You can't escape." says the receptionist, though there is a glimmer of fear in his voice now as my match advances. "There are more of us than you."
I notice him looking over my shoulder at something and spin around. My stomach drops. Hurriedly I grab Cal's arm and he turns to look behind.
There are another three cupids stood by the entrance to the office. Each with a bow and arrow in their grasp.
My heart rate quickens.
"Erm...Cupid." says Cal sharply - catching his attention.
There is a moment's pause before I hear Cupid sigh heavily.
"Are we really going to do this?!" he asks.
"You could come with us voluntarily." replies the receptionist. "We'll put you up for trial. It will be fair."
I turn to glance at Cupid behind me. There is an exaggerated pained expression on his face.
"Would love to." he says "But there's just somewhere we need to be."
In a flicker of movement he rushes forwards at the agent blocking our exit and spins him in front of him as though he is a shield. At the same time Cal grabs the back of my neck and pushes me to the ground as a flurry of arrows stream over our heads towards Cupid.
Advertisement
Two Ardor arrows sink into the chest of the receptionist who begins to shriek with pain.
The torture arrow.
I look back frantically at Cal who pulls me to my feet as Cupid throws the receptionist into the three cupids behind us. Then - the way to the exit now clear - he powers through the door and out into the street.
Cal and I sprint after him - staying low to the ground as another arrow whooshes above our heads.
I run as fast as I can towards the Aston Martin, my legs screaming with the effort . When we reach it, Cupid is already in the driver's seat, turning on the engine. I throw myself breathlessly into the back as Cal thuds down into the passenger seat.
The car accelerates and I spin back around to peer through the rear window as we speed off down the road. One solitary female cupid stands there watching us leave - a sour expression on her face.
"The song was meant to be played on loop." says Cupid irritably "I think The Arrows must have let them know we were coming - told them to turn it off."
"They knew we would be there?" I ask as we hurtle through the darkness towards Forever Falls.
Cupid nods.
I glimpse behind us again. The road is still empty.
No-one is following.
Yet.
"What will happen to Crystal?" I ask. "If we don't get back in time."
I watch Cal's angular face in the mirror - he looks tenser than usual.
"They'll start with the Capax." says Cupid seriously "To try and get her to tell the truth about where she put the Finis."
"She's a trained cupid though" blurts Cal "It won't work on her. She'll fight it. And then..."
The Matchmaking Agent's face turns pale and he looks a little nauseous.
"The Ardor" says Cupid quietly. "They'll try and torture the answers out of her."
I feel my stomach turn as I remember Cal's reaction in the simulation, and the receptionist's shrieks just moments before.
"And then" he continues "When they have what they need - they'll kill her so that she can't tell us."
Cupid turns to his brother.
"Will she crack?" he asks "Will she tell them what they want to know?"
Cal looks stonily ahead.
"Let's just get there on time." he says blankly.
Cupid nods, and puts his foot down even harder on the pedal- the street lamps are a blur of white light as we race through the town square and approach his home.
He skids to a halt in his grounds by the front door and we rush out.
There is still a light on in the kitchen, and all looks undisturbed as we power through to the corridor.
Well that's a good sign at least.
"Crystal" shouts Cal "Crystal are you here?"
Then we open the door to the living room.
Cupid goes in first and stops still in his tracks. Cal and I hurry in after him.
My stomach plummets
We're faced with the scene of a struggle.
The armchair is upturned and books from his shelves are scattered across the hardwood floor. Across the far wall the blazing fire lights up what looks disturbingly like a smear of blood.
I turn to Cal whose expression is unreadable. His silver eyes are blazing.
Then I hear the whimpering in the corner and observe a streak of movement as Charlie throws herself into my arms.
I feel a small moment of relief that at least my friend is OK - and that, after Selena's hypnosis, she doesn't seen to hate me any more.
I hold her close.
"They took her." Charlie sobs into my shoulder "They took Crystal."
